Statement of Significance

This specimen is the Type Tree and was used by Pryor and Willis to describe the species in August 1954. The tree is of both State and National significance. The distribution of Eucalyptus aromaphloaia is quite extensive in Western Victoria, just crossing into South Australia. Isolated communities occur near Eden and Rylstone in N.S.W.

Location

It is located at the 113 mile post,(now 182 km marker) on the Western Highway west of Buangor. 70 metres east of Gravel Route Road on north side of carriageway
